    3.05 Asc - Fascinating Rock - win at 16/1 bog bet365
    Champion Stakes - group one 10f
    Over the last few years the older horses have dominated this race.......I suppose there might be a logic in that the top class 3yo have probably been on the go since the Guineas and Derby/Oaks trials in the spring which is a long season for young horses
    The favourite is Jack Hobbs......he's won the Irish Derby and been beaten in the Derby and Dante. He's only been beaten by Golden Horn so he's probably pretty good and has been given a long break with just a easy run out at Kempton to tick him over. Probably ought to be favourite but there is a doubt over him coming back in trip as well as the long season
    My selection is a 4yo who has won 4 times at group 3 level but been beaten when stepping up to higher grades. That is obviously a worry but on the plus side he ran the best race of his career last time out and might now be on an upward curve. I get the impression he was very highly regarded as a younger horse but never quite fulfilled his potential at 3. This looks to be his trip and his ground and he has a terrific turn of foot

    4.25 Carl - By The Boardwalk - win at 7/4 bog wm hill
    Handicap chase
    My selection is very much a chaser on the upgrade having won 3 of his last 4 outings and would probably have won the other one if he hadn't have fallen
    They gave him a break after that spill and he appears to have gotten over it as he reappeared with an effortless 9L win at Ayr
    Up 34lbs since his winning run began but I don't think the handicapper has got him yet
    Best RH, has won on stiff tracks, good going and class 3
    Second favourite, Enchanted Garden, looks a doubtful stayer to me and is stepping up in trip on a stiff track
    Loose Chips comes here after a break and usually needs a run to put him straight
    Straidnahanna could be the main danger as he doesn't look badly weighted on his novice form but he also returns from a break having been well beaten on previous seasonal debuts and he might be best going LH on soft ground
    I'd be surprised if my horse doesn't go off much shorter than the currently available 7/4

    Towc 3.25 - Serenity Now - win at 3/1 bog ladbrokes
    Class 3 handicap hurdle
    The current favourite, Argot, comes from the Longsdon yard and his runners are always poor value at tis time of year as they tend to backed whatever as he's got the reputation of being an early season trainer. Of course they still win races and this one won last time out at Plumpton.
    Plumpton and Towcester are very different and it remains to be seen how he handles a stiff track having won over no further than 6 furlongs on the flat and on a sharp track over sticks
    My selection looks more of a stayer having won over 14 furlongs on the flat and over 20 furlongs at Hexham. He was beaten just over a length off this mark on his return to hurdles last time out and I'm taking him to outstay the favourite up the hill.

    Looks fantastic if all the main players turn up Good to see Cirrus des Aigles there - first run in Ireland ? As to how it's viewed over here I'd say that the Irish St Leger is of little interest and has lost any meaning since it was opened to older horses..........it'll certainly be massively overshadowed by the Doncaster race, which in itself is of little relative importance in the grand scheme of things. The other group one races look fantastic.......the Moyglare and National are viewed as the best two Irish 2yo races and given that Ireland usually wins our Guineas will probably provide the winter favourites for the 1000 and 2000 gns The Matron and Irish Champion are very dependent on who runs.......there's a lot of group one races over that trip for older horses and all the top horses can avoid each other if they want..........this year both races look terrific if the principals turn up
